  • Tattoos have been around for thousands of years, but they continue to evolve in style, meaning, and perception. In this episode of States of Discovery, Sara and Marisa explore the history, science, and cultural significance of body art. From ancient traditions to modern ink trends, they debunk myths, discuss safety concerns, and dive into the shifting landscape of tattoo culture—especially how women, LGBTQ+ artists, and people of color are shaping the industry today.

    In This Episode, We Cover:

    • The science behind tattoos—how ink stays in your skin and what it's made of.
    • The history of tattoos, from ancient civilizations to modern trends.
    • The myths about tattoos and employment—can you really not get a job if you have one?
    • Traditional tattoo techniques, including hand-poked and batok tattooing.
    • The rise of women-owned and queer-owned tattoo shops creating safe spaces.
    • How the tattoo industry is evolving and becoming more inclusive.
